End-to-end GRC delivery: Own end-to-end delivery of GRC engagements across banks, financial institutions, payments, and card issuers—from current-state assessment through target operating model, roadmap, and implementing the change. Program leadership: Lead multi-workstream initiatives across operational risk, compliance, third-party risk, data and model risk, and business resilience. Risk & control execution: Drive risk and control frameworks including policy standardization, RCSA, KRI/KCI design, issue management, and continuous monitoring. GRC solutioning: Translate regulatory and business requirements into scalable process, data, and technology solutions using GRC platforms and cloud-native controls. Our Key Work Areas Financial Crime: KYC, Customer Due Diligence, Fraud, Sanctions screening, Transaction Monitoring, Trade Surveillance. Compliance: Regulatory impact assessment, policy governance, testing & monitoring, reporting, regulatory interactions. Third-Party Risk: Due diligence, segmentation, control testing, contract clauses, continuous monitoring. Regulatory Reporting : Regulatory directives issued by financial oversight bodies with an ability to identify and interpret key areas / processes impacted by a specific regulation within the financial services organization. Liquidity Risk Reporting : Reports like LCR, NSFR, FR2052a Reports. Experience/ Qualification 10+ years total experience in product management/business analysis within financial services, with hands-on GRC delivery (consulting preferred) and a proven agile track record delivering complex platforms. 5+ years working on regulatory stress testing and loss forecasting (e.g., CCAR/DFAST/CECL) in production environments. Strong knowledge of retail credit products (e.g., credit cards, mortgages) and risk drivers; familiarity with PD/LGD/EAD methodologies. Experience with AI-assisted tools and automation to accelerate analysis, documentation, testing, and delivery. Proficiency with analytics/visualization (Power BI, Tableau); exposure to risk management and data warehousing platforms. Strong command of regulatory and control frameworks relevant to US FIs: NIST CSF/800-53, ISO 27001, SOC 2, SOX 404, GLBA, NYDFS 500, FFIEC, PCI DSS, and SWIFT CSCF; understanding of model risk management and data governance.
